AFTERNOON UPDATE: Stakes are high in Backyard Brawl


MORGANTOWN — The annually-anticipated showdown between West Virginia University and Pittsburgh has even more drama than usual as the teams prepare for tonight's 102nd Backyard Brawl.

West Virginia will be trying to finish its first undefeated season at home since 1993 against its nearby rival. Pittsburgh, ranked No. 8 nationally, is going for its third straight win over the Mountaineers and a possible date in a Bowl Championship Series game.

The game kicks off shortly after 7 p.m. in Morgantown.
